Visiting Newport, Rhode Island with friends we ended up at this Ramen noodle bar. We came here, because two of us are vegetarian. When we entered the restaurant, it seemed very small. There's a counter and some tables and the preparation of the food has a small open kitchen. However, if you walk down the long hallway, there's a bar and more tables. I ordered the mushroom sweet potato buns and they were delicious. I've never had buns before because I've never seen a vegetarian option. I don't know where the mushrooms were. They might be in the little sweet potato patty. But it had lots of flavor and spiciness. I also had the coconut curry Ramen. It wasn't sure about this, but it was very delicious. My friend had this as well and she liked it. My other friend had the pork buns and the spicy miso Ramen. She liked both of those a lot. We were all very happy with our mealand I would recommend trying it out. The bartender wasn't there when we went so they couldn't make the drink specials. However, there is a cute little bar in the back. Counter.

Emilee Ledoux

I ate here last year and ordered the spicy seafood ramen, top 5 ramen l've had. My husband and I were visiting again and decided to eat lunch here.The spicy seafood isn't on the menu anymore, sad day. We decided to get the pork belly buns for an appetizer with the spicy chicken miso ramen and lobster and corn ramen. The highlight was the pork buns. So delicious, I wish I didn't have to share lol. Their ramen has fell off the top 5 list for me though. The spicy chicken miso was ground chicken- which is fine I just prefer chicken thighs or breast sliced. The spices were great in it though- not too much or too little. Good amount of toppings! I would order that one again over the lobster and corn. The lobster and corn was least 5 enjoyable honestly. The amount of lobster was alright but the broth didn't have a flavor, pretty bland in my opinion. I consider ramen to be more of a comfort food and I feel like this was a take on more of a light, refreshing ramen fusion, if that makes sense? I was not a fan. The server was pleasant. They blasted rap unedited the whole time, kind of annoying. Restaurant was clean, more seating than before, which was nice. Pretty meh overall
